Verdict

A decent sprint handicap which contains a few that have shown excellent form on this surface and one of those would be RAZIN’ HELL who went off too quickly here over 6f last time and is starting to look as though he is off a handy mark now. Casterbridge has taken really well to the Tapeta but he showed up well on his only run here on his AW debut and he still looks capable off this mark after winning his last two. The handicapper may now have a hold of the one of the other course specialists in Piazon while it will be interesting to see how Tilly Trotter and Kickboxer go on their first runs on Fibresand; both have sires who have progeny that have performed with credit here.
